Why sleep is important

notebook (temporal storage) - hippocampus

There are 3 different types of sleep:

  • REM: making connections between different information, it’s when all the bi-directional connection happens
  • LIGHT: before wake up, helps clean up space for short-term memory
  • DEEP: happen right after we fall asleep, helps turn short-term memory into long-term memory

so we just can’t sleep too late, neither wake up too early, because

  • Sleep too late, missing DEEP sleep, not properly storing the hard-earned notes that collected that day
  • Wake up too early, no room for new info

In short:

  • DEEP => Save info
  • LIGHT => Make space for new info
  • REM => Understand info

How do we sleep better

  1. body needs to drop temperature, so sleep in a cool environment
  2. take a hot shower 2 hours before sleep
  3. get as much light safely in the morning in the day, because when light hits our eyeball, there are certain chemical reactions, that kinda resets our circadian rhythm
